Skip to content

Commit 582cfb9

Browse files
committed
C#: Remove the frameworks module in ExternalFlow as MaD models are no longer inlined in the code.
1 parent 311614c commit 582cfb9

File tree

1 file changed

+0
-37
lines changed

1 file changed

+0
-37
lines changed

csharp/ql/lib/semmle/code/csharp/dataflow/ExternalFlow.qll

Lines changed: 0 additions & 37 deletions
Original file line numberDiff line numberDiff line change
@@ -90,43 +90,6 @@ private import internal.FlowSummaryImpl::Public
9090
private import internal.FlowSummaryImpl::Private::External
9191
private import internal.FlowSummaryImplSpecific
9292

93-
/**
94-
* A module importing the frameworks that provide external flow data,
95-
* ensuring that they are visible to the taint tracking / data flow library.
96-
*/
97-
private module Frameworks {
98-
private import semmle.code.csharp.frameworks.EntityFramework
99-
private import semmle.code.csharp.frameworks.JsonNET
100-
private import semmle.code.csharp.frameworks.ServiceStack
101-
private import semmle.code.csharp.frameworks.Sql
102-
private import semmle.code.csharp.frameworks.System
103-
private import semmle.code.csharp.frameworks.system.CodeDom
104-
private import semmle.code.csharp.frameworks.system.Collections
105-
private import semmle.code.csharp.frameworks.system.collections.Generic
106-
private import semmle.code.csharp.frameworks.system.collections.Specialized
107-
private import semmle.code.csharp.frameworks.system.Data
108-
private import semmle.code.csharp.frameworks.system.data.Common
109-
private import semmle.code.csharp.frameworks.system.Diagnostics
110-
private import semmle.code.csharp.frameworks.system.Linq
111-
private import semmle.code.csharp.frameworks.system.Net
112-
private import semmle.code.csharp.frameworks.system.net.Mail
113-
private import semmle.code.csharp.frameworks.system.IO
114-
private import semmle.code.csharp.frameworks.system.io.Compression
115-
private import semmle.code.csharp.frameworks.system.runtime.CompilerServices
116-
private import semmle.code.csharp.frameworks.system.Security
117-
private import semmle.code.csharp.frameworks.system.security.Cryptography
118-
private import semmle.code.csharp.frameworks.system.security.cryptography.X509Certificates
119-
private import semmle.code.csharp.frameworks.system.Text
120-
private import semmle.code.csharp.frameworks.system.text.RegularExpressions
121-
private import semmle.code.csharp.frameworks.system.threading.Tasks
122-
private import semmle.code.csharp.frameworks.system.Web
123-
private import semmle.code.csharp.frameworks.system.web.ui.WebControls
124-
private import semmle.code.csharp.frameworks.system.Xml
125-
private import semmle.code.csharp.security.dataflow.flowsinks.Html
126-
private import semmle.code.csharp.security.dataflow.flowsources.Local
127-
private import semmle.code.csharp.security.dataflow.XSSSinks
128-
}
129-
13093
/**
13194
* DEPRECATED: Define source models as data extensions instead.
13295
*

0 commit comments

Comments
 (0)